Treasures of the World's Cultures brings together more than 250 objects in the British Museum collection. Drawn from all of the Museum's curatorial departments, these works come from every part of the world and from all ages. Collectively they form an overview of two million years of human culture and history.
An 800,000 year-old hand-axe is one of the most prized exhibits on display
